The CM22 provides essential video security features in a compact form. It is a 3MP (2048x1536) camera with 10 meters of IR light range, and includes people and vehicle detection for motion search and trajectory analysis. The CM22 camera, combined with the SV23 vape detector and air quality sensor, and powered by the Verkada Command cloud computing platform, creates a powerful vape prevention and logging system.

  • 30, 60 and 90 days of data retention (256…768 GB) on hardware and cloud back-up. If the connection to the Command cloud is lost, data is saved onboard and synced once the internet connection is restored
  • Easy to install: no NVR, DVR, servers or port forwarding, just PoE connection
  • Alerts: Camera status (offline), motion detection, people detection, vehicle detection, crowd detection, line-crossing detection, loitering detection
  • Privacy: live face blur, privacy regions and audit log
  • Field of view: Horizontal: 95°; Vertical: 69°; Diagonal: 130°
  • Operating temperature / humidity: -10…50 °C / 0…90 %
  • Connection and power input: RJ-45, PoE (IEEE 802.3af type 1)
  • Certifications: FCC, ICES, RCM, VCCI, CE, UKCA, EN 50155 railway compliance, UL/cUL/IEC 62368-1, NOM
  • Warranty: 5 years

The LoRa-Log-Vape system, using LoRaWAN communication technology, is designed for detecting "vaping" and cigarette smoke. Sensors capture environmental parameters and, upon detecting an event, send a notification to the LoRaWAN receiver (gateway). The data is collected and processed in the receiver and can be viewed on a web page.

The LoRa-Log-Vape registration system consists of a wireless LoRaWAN sensor receiver and wireless Synetica “vape” sensors ENL-IAQ-Vape.
